Team News: Danny Drinkwater fit to start against Watford

Drinkwater fit to start against Watford

Danny Drinkwater has been passed fit to start in Leicester City's trip to Watford this afternoon.

The 26-year-old was forced to pull out of the England squad due to a rib injury but is able to take his place in midfield today as Claudio Ranieri effects three changes to the side that fell to West Bromwich Albion before the international break. Jamie Vardy, Marc Albrighton and Daniel Amartey are all promoted from the bench, while Ahmed Musa and Joshua King drop to join the substitutes and Islam Slimani is not included.

Goalkeeper Kasper Schmeichel remains out thanks to a broken hand as Ron-Robert Zieler again takes the gloves, while Demarai Gray starts on the bench having overcome a calf strain.

The hosts are without the suspended Jose Holebas while Odion Ighalo finds himself on the bench as fit-again Sebastian Prodl and Juan Zuniga come into the starting XI.

Heurelho Gomes is able to take his place between the sticks after recovering from a knee injury picked up in the side's 6-1 defeat to Liverpool.

Troy Deeney leads the line as he goes in search of his hundredth goal for the Hornets.

Watford: Gomes; Kaboul, Prodl, Britos; Janmaat, Behrami, Capoue, Zuniga; Amrabat; Deeney Subs: Pantilimon, Mariappa, Watson, Guedioura, Sinclair, Ighalo, Okaka

Leicester City: Zieler; Simpson, Huth, Morgan, Fuchs; Mahrez, Drinkwater, Amartey, Albrighton; Okazaki, Vardy Subs: Hamer, Hernandez, Musa, King, Schlupp, Gray, Wasilewski
